`
Читать книги » Книги » Разная литература » Газеты и журналы » Интернет-журнал "Домашняя лаборатория", 2007 №4 - Тен

Интернет-журнал "Домашняя лаборатория", 2007 №4 - Тен

Перейти на страницу:
����������

Name ∙ ���

LastName ∙ �������

Concern ∙ �����������

Address ∙ �����

Phone ∙ �������

Note ∙ ����������

�������. ��������� ������� ORDERSALES

���� ∙ ��������

Idprod ∙ ��� ������

Dateorder ∙ ���� ������

idcust ∙ ��� ����������

numorder ∙ ���������� ����������� ������

Datesale ∙ ���� �������

numsale ∙ ���������� ���������� ������

Note ∙ ����������

�������. ��������� ������� PRODUCTS

���� ∙ ��������

Idprod ∙ ��� ������

Product ∙ ������������ ������

Price ∙ ���� �� ������� ������

Repository ∙ ������� ������ �� ������

Note ∙ ����������

����� ����� ��������� �������������� �� ��������� �������� ����������� ����� idcust � Idprod.

�������� ����� ������ � ����������� �� ����� ��� ������� ���������� �������, ���� �����, ������ ��������� ����, ��������� ������ � ������ ���������� MSFIexGrid. ���������� �������� �������� �� ���.�9.1.

���.�9.1. ������������ ��������� ���������� �� �������� �����

� ���� ������� ������� ������� ���������� ������� ���������� �������� DataBaseName ��� ��� ���� ������ CASTOMER.MDB. ����� ���������� �������� RecordSource ����� ������� ��� CASTOMER. � ������� ������� Data ���������� �������� DataBaseName ����������� �������, � ��� �������� RecordSource ��������� ������� � ���� ��������� � ��� ����� ��������������� ������� ������� �� ����� ���������� ����������. ���� ������ ����� ������� ���������, ��������� ��� �������� Visible � False.

���������� �������� �����, ��������� ���� � ������� MSFIexGrid ��������� �������:

Label1.Caption=���

Label2.Caption=�������

Label3.Caption=�����������

Label4.Caption=��� ����������

Label5.Caption=������

Text1.DataSource=Data1

Text1.DataField=Name

Text2.DataSource=Data1

Text2.DataField=LastName

Text3.DataSource=Data1

Text3.DataField=Concern

Text4.DataSource=Data1

Text4.DataField=Id_Cust

DataSource=Data2

FixedCols=0

FixedRows=1

Cols=2

Rows=2

������ ���������� �������� Caption ��������� ������ ��� ��������� ������� � �������� � ��������� ��������� ������� ������ ��������� ���:

Private Sub Command1_Click()

' ��������� �������� ������ ��� �������

Data2 Dim str As String

str = "SELECT ORDERSALES.Id_prod, PRODUCT.product, PRODUCT.price,

ORDERSALES.num_order, ORDERSALES.Date_order, ORDERSALES.Id_cust, ORDERSALES.Date_sale, ORDERSALES.num_sale FROM ORDERSALES, PRODUCT WHERE ordersales.Id_cust=" + Text4.Text + "AND ordersales.id_prod = product.id_prod"

Data2.RecordSource = str

Data2.Refresh

' ��������� ��������� �������� � ������� MSFlexGrid

s$ = "<��� ������ |<��������. ������ |<���� |<���-�� |<���� ������ |<��� �����. |<���� ������� |<���-�� ����. "

MSFlexGrid1.FormatString = s$

MSFlexGrid1.Rows = MSFlexGrid1.Rows + 1

MSFlexGrid1.row = MSFlexGrid1.Rows � 1

MSFlexGrid1.col = 0 MSFlexGrid1.Text = "�����:"

MSFlexGrid1.col = 1

' ������ ����� ������

Dim i As Integer

Dim sum As Double

sum = 0

For i = MSFlexGrid1.FixedRows To MSFlexGrid1.Rows � 1 sum = sum + Val(MSFlexGrid1.TextArray(GetCellIndex(i, 2))) *

Val(MSFlexGrid1.TextArray(GetCelllndex(i, 3)))

Next

MSFlexGrid1.Text = CStr(sum) + " ���."

MSFlexGrid1.row = 1

MSFlexGrid1.col = 1

End Sub

Function GetCellIndex(row As Integer, col As Integer) As Long GetCellIndex = row * MSFlexGrid1.Cols + col

End Function

��������� � ��������� ������. ��������� ������ ���������� ������� �� ���.�9.2.

���.�9.2. ��������� ������ ����������

���������� ��������� ���� (RichTextBox)

������������ �������� ���������� ���� � ����������� ������� ���������� ��� ����������� ��������� ���������� �� ���� ������. ������, � ���� ���� ���� ���������� � ��������� ���� �� ��������� �������������� ������. ���� ���������� ������� � ���� ������ ����� � ���������� ��������������, �� ������ ������������ ���������� ��������� ���� (RichTextBox). ���� ������ ���������� ��������� �������� �� ��������, �������� �������� � ����������� ��������� ������ (����������, ������, ������������ ��� �������������), ������������ ��������� ���� ������������ ������ (�� ������ ���� ����, �� ������� ���� ���� ��� �� ������), ������������� ������� � ������� � ������� � ��.

��� ��� ������� ����������� ����������� ��������� ���� ��������

Перейти на страницу:

Откройте для себя мир чтения на siteknig.com - месте, где каждая книга оживает прямо в браузере. Здесь вас уже ждёт произведение Интернет-журнал "Домашняя лаборатория", 2007 №4 - Тен, относящееся к жанру Газеты и журналы / Сделай сам / Хобби и ремесла. Никаких регистраций, никаких преград - только вы и история, доступная в полном формате. Наш литературный портал создан для тех, кто любит комфорт: хотите читать с телефона - пожалуйста; предпочитаете ноутбук - идеально! Все книги открываются моментально и представлены полностью, без сокращений и скрытых страниц. Каталог жанров поможет вам быстро найти что-то по настроению: увлекательный роман, динамичное фэнтези, глубокую классику или лёгкое чтение перед сном. Мы ежедневно расширяем библиотеку, добавляя новые произведения, чтобы вам всегда было что открыть "на потом". Сегодня на siteknig.com доступно более 200000 книг - и каждая готова стать вашей новой любимой. Просто выбирайте, открывайте и наслаждайтесь чтением там, где вам удобно.

Комментарии (0)